Neo Geo Pocket/Dreamcast Link Guide --------------------------------------- 6/14/2000 Version 1.0 by Razorclaw X (spiceoflife@REMOVETHIShotmail.com) Introduction ------------ The Neo Geo Pocket Color, produced by SNK, has the unique ability to link-up with a home console system, in this case, the Sega Dreamcast. This allows programmers producing for both systems to add extra goodies for those who support their games. This guide covers: - King of Fighters: Dream Match '99 (Dreamcast) - King of Fighters R-2 (Neo Geo Pocket Color) - SNK Vs. Capcom: Match of the Milennium (Neo Geo Pocket Color) - Capcom Vs. SNK (forthcoming Dreamcast title) Version History --------------- - 1.0 First Release (6/14/2000) Basics ------ What you need: - Sega Dreamcast (hereafter: DC) - Neo Geo Pocket Color (hereafter: NGPC) - Neo Geo Pocket Dreamcast Link Cable (Sug. Retail: $29.99) - NGPC Linkable Game Cartridge (Price Varies) - DC Linkable Game In order to properly link the NGPC and DC make sure both systems are off. Plug in the large end of the cable into the back of the DC (in the serial port); make sure it is firmly in place. Place the smaller end of the cable into the NGPC; make sure it is firmly in place (it should snap together if you push it in enough). Now turn on the DC and the NGPC. Game Specifics -------------- -------------------- King of Fighters R-2 -------------------- The Dreamcast link yields you skills for KOF R-2 and points for the picture gallery in King of Fighters: Dream Match '99. * KOF DM'99 Information can be transferred as follows: - Gallery mode points can be transferred (up to a maximum of 3800 points) to unlock all ten image galleries. This is completely useless as KOF'99 has been out for quite some time. - Points can be uploaded from KOF: DM'99 to KOF R-2 for each character you have achieved 100 points for. This is by far the more useful of the link functions, and the skills gained are given below: Character Skill --------- ----- Kyo Hot Blo Benimaru Sher1 (Dreamcast-only Skill) Daimon Pro Pow Terry Legend Andy Mai1 (Dreamcast-only Skill) Joe Anger1 Ryo Gored Robert Ryo1 (Dreamcast-only Skill) Yuri Peace1 Leona Iori1 (Dreamcast-only Skill) Ralf Powder Clark Thrower Athena Lullaby Kensou Athen1 (Dreamcast-only Skill) Chin Tantrum Chizuru Healing Mai Duck King Fe Hart Kim Burn 1 Chang Fetters Choi Leona1 (Dreamcast-only Skill) Yamazaki Guil1 Blue Mary Kasu1 (Dreamcast-only Skill) Billy Terry1(Dreamcast-only Skill) Yashiro Mad Bop Shermie 12000 Chris Evilflu Iori Hype1 Mature Sai1 (Dreamcast-only Skill) Vice Chris1 (Dreamcast-only Skill) Heidern Rugal1 (Dreamcast-only Skill) Takuma Yuri1 (Dreamcast-only Skill) Saisyu Doom Heavy D! Hamma Lucky Yash1 (Dreamcast-only Skill) Brian Garg Rugal Bitter Shingo Kyo1 (Dreamcast-only Skill) -------------- SNK Vs. Capcom -------------- SNK Vs. Capcom: Match of the Millennium (hereafter: MOTM) has the ability to link up with two DC games: the home version of MOTM (which has yet to be released as of this writing) and The King of Fighters: Dream Match '99. * Capcom Vs. SNK Information can only be downloaded to the DC game; in this case it is the points earned from the Olympics mode. What this does exactly has yet to be determined. * KOF DM'99 Information can be uploaded from DM'99. This gives you a set of Olympics points depending on a number of factors: - Characters in DM'99 who have accumulated 100 points may upload points to MOTM. Refer to a DM'99 FAQ for more details. - The character appearing in the linking screen determines how many points you get from a specific character. It is generated randomly from the available SNK characters in MOTM that originated from KOF. - You may only upload points for any given character ONCE. In other words, you have a maximum of 38 times per MOTM game cartridge to upload points. Most character points generate only 400 Olympics points, but if you match them with characters they are related to in MOTM the point value may increase or decrease-- ie. Kyo and Shingo, Terry and Terry, Ryo and Robert. Some possible character combinations are given below: * Kyo + Kyo + Benimaru + Daimon + Shingo + Saisyu - Iori-- Gives no points! - Chizuru-- Gives 100 points. * Iori (he's only good for Iori points) + Iori - Vice-- Gives 150 points - Mature-- Gives 150 points - Chizuru - Leona - Kyo-- Gives no points! * Terry + Terry + Andy + Joe + Mai + Mary - Kim-- Gives 380 points (what a rip) * Ryo + Ryo + Robert + Yuri + Takuma + King * Yuri + Yuri + Ryo + Robert + Takuma * Mai + Mai + Andy * Athena + Athena + Kensou + Chin * Leona + Leona + Ralf + Clark + Heidern Usually when uploading points for the character appearing in the linking screen will yield 700 Olympic points. In other cases think of character relationships in KOF when deciding who to upload points for which character (ie, it might not be a good idea to give Billy points to Terry. I ended up uploading Billy's points for Iori but I got 400 points anyway). This ability isn't terribly useful unless you have played DM'99 enough to get 100 points for every character (if you did it for KOF R-2 like I did) or you're looking for easy points to buy new supers.
